George Halas is best known for being a Hall of Fame coach and player in the NFL, primarily for the Chicago Bears. But he also had a short baseball career with the Yankees:

It is possible that Halas would have had a longer baseball career if he’s stuck with it… but considering the outfielder the Yankees acquired after the 1919 season, maybe not…
